Blind Blake was the greatest ragtime blues guitarist to record during the 1920s. His guitar playing was unique. It captured the pulsating rhythms of the blues, ragtime, and jazz music of the period. Rev. Gary Davis went as far as to say: “I ain’t never heard anybody on a record yet beat Blind Blake on guitar.
